Skip to content

Commit 98572c9

Browse files
tests: Add avm1 test for looking up all kinds of placed DisplayObjects
1 parent f9ab908 commit 98572c9

File tree

4 files changed

+45
-0
lines changed

4 files changed

+45
-0
lines changed
Lines changed: 30 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,30 @@
1+
prop: doPrint
2+
object: [type Function]
3+
object name: undefined
4+
prop: placedButton
5+
object: _level0.placedButton
6+
object name: placedButton
7+
prop: instanceXX
8+
object: _level0.instanceXX
9+
object name: instanceXX
10+
prop: placedVideo
11+
object: _level0.placedVideo
12+
object name: placedVideo
13+
prop: placedImage
14+
object: _level0
15+
object name:
16+
prop: placedText
17+
object: _level0
18+
object name:
19+
prop: placedSprite
20+
object: _level0.placedSprite
21+
object name: placedSprite
22+
prop: instanceXX
23+
object: _level0.instanceXX
24+
object name: instanceXX
25+
prop: placedMorph
26+
object: _level0
27+
object name:
28+
prop: placedShape
29+
object: _level0
30+
object name:
Lines changed: 14 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,14 @@
1+
var doPrint = function(string) {
2+
if(string.indexOf("instance") != -1) {
3+
trace(string.substring(0,string.indexOf("instance")) + "instanceXX");
4+
} else {
5+
trace(string);
6+
}
7+
};
8+
for(var key in _root) {
9+
if(key != "$version") {
10+
doPrint("prop: " + key);
11+
doPrint("object: " + _root[key]);
12+
doPrint("object name: " + _root[key]._name);
13+
}
14+
}
852 Bytes
Binary file not shown.
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1 @@
1+
num_frames = 1

0 commit comments

Comments
 (0)